Slough at a glance
The Slough rental market in Berkshire is active and competitive, with average rents around £1,467 pcm and rents up roughly 7.8% over the past year. Strong commuter links and local employment keep demand from tenants consistently ahead of available supply across SL1, SL2, SL3.
Average rent
£1,467 pcm
Average price
£342,000
Gross yield
5.4%
Rent growth (1yr)
+7.8%
Tenant demand
Very high
Avg. void period
14 days
Average rents by property type
| Property type | Average rent (pcm) | Per year |
|---|---|---|
| Room / HMO | £650 | £7,800 |
| 1-bed flat | £1,150 | £13,800 |
| 2-bed flat | £1,450 | £17,400 |
| 3-bed house | £1,800 | £21,600 |
| 4-bed house | £2,300 | £27,600 |
